Foundation Leak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small, isolated leak Yes No DIY can be effective for small, isolated leaks.
Large, widespread leak No Yes Professional help is needed for large, widespread leaks to prevent further damage.
Structural damage No Yes Structural damage needs professional attention to ensure a safe living space.
Hidden water damage No Yes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ect and needs professional equipment to identify and repair.
High-risk materials No Yes High-risk materials, such as asbestos or lead, need professional handling to ensure safety.
Time-sensitive situation No Yes Time-sensitive situations need immediate attention to prevent further damage and ensure a safe living space.

With foundation leak water removal, it’s always best to err on the side of caution. Call a professional if you’re unsure or if the situation is beyond your expertise.

Foundation Leak Water Removal Cost in Woodbridge, VA

The cost of foundation le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Woodbridge, VA. Our estimates are free and based on a thorough inspection of your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Repair and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Materials needed, complexity of repair
Final Inspection and Cleanup $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, level of debris
Hidden Water Damage Detection $500 – $2,000 Complexity of detection, equipment needed
High-Risk Material Handling $1,000 – $5,000 Type of material, level of risk
Time-Sensitive Situations More fees apply Urgency of situation, level of emergency
